To help ensure the safety and security of all Lawrenceville High School students, new student sign-out procedures will be in place beginning with the 2026–2027 school year.
Under the new procedure, parents and guardians must physically come into the school office to sign out their student. A valid photo ID must be presented at the time of sign-out so that office staff can verify the identity of the individual picking up the student.
In addition, any individual signing out a student must be specifically designated as an authorized person through TeacherEase. Students will not be released to anyone who is not listed as an authorized person in the system. Parents and guardians are encouraged to review their student's TeacherEase information and make sure all individuals who may need to sign out their student are properly listed.
Students who drive to school and need to leave during the school day may bring a signed note from a parent or guardian to the office by 9:00 a.m. The office will contact the parent or guardian to verify the note before the student is permitted to leave.
These procedures are being implemented to provide a consistent sign-out process and, most importantly, to help protect the safety and well-being of our students. We appreciate the cooperation of our students, families, and staff as we begin the new school year.
